Abstract

Objective To assess the advantage of palonosetron hydrochloride injection for preventing chemotherapy-induced nausea and vomiting.Methods The patients were randomized to receive a single dose of palonosetron 0.25 mg(group A,n=77),or tropisetron 5 mg(group B,n=78) 30 min before initiation of moderate or severe emetogenic chemotherapy.Acute and delayed vomiting,nausea,and adverse effect etc.in the patients were strictly observed and recorded.The quality of life(QOF) was evaluated.Results Effective rates for controlling acute and delayed vomiting,0-120 h vomitting were significantly higher in group A(81.8%,70.1% and 67.5%) than in group B(51.3%,43.6% and 41.0%).Time for controlling vomitting was(95.07±42.17) h and(62.07±50.13) h in group A and B,respectively(P0.05).The number of times was(1.46±2.12) per case and(2.96±3.13) per case in group A and B,respectively(P0.05).The time length from chemotherapy to first rescue medication in group A was not longer than group B(P0.05).However,the number of times of rescue medication in group A was significantly lower than that of group B(P0.05).The nausea grade in group A was 0.86±0.69,which was significantly lower than that of group B(1.29±1.03),P0.05.The FLIE score of group A was significantly higher than that of group B(P0.05).The adverse events were similar,including headache,constipation and diarrhea.Conclusion Plonosetron hydrochloride injection is superior to tropisetron for preventing chemotherapy-induced vomiting and nausea,especially for delayed vomiting and nausea,and it can improve QOL.
